What is the difference between #1 and #2 grease?

Less thickener makes a #1 grease more tractable and slippery, while #2 grease has more thickener, making it stiffer and great for all-purpose applications. Despite what is commonly believed, grease application during the winter is not a “one and done” situation.

What are the three 3 main components of a grease?

Greases are manufactured by combining three essential components: base oil, thickener, and additives.

What is the difference between NLGI 2 and 3?

A grease with an NLGI grade of 1 has a consistency like tomato paste, where a grease with an NLGI grade of 3 has a consistency more like butter. The most commonly used greases, such as those used in automotive bearings, would use a lubricant that is NLGI grade 2, which has the stiffness of peanut butter.

What does NLGI stand for in grease?

National Lubricating Grease Institute
Traditionally, a grease’s stiffness is indicated by its penetration value and is evaluated using the standardized National Lubricating Grease Institute (NLGI) grade chart. The NLGI number is a measure of the grease’s consistency as indicated by its worked penetration value.

What is EP 2 grease used for?

EP-2 grease is recommended for lubrication of U-joints, tripod CV joints, drive shafts, release bearings in clutches and brakes with high temperature conditions. It is also suitable for machinery in construction, dredging, forestry, marine, and mining where this type of grease is required.

What is fats oils and grease?

Fats, oils, and grease (FOG) comes from meat fats in food scraps, cooking oil, shortening, lard, butter and margarine, gravy, and food products such as mayonnaise, salad dressings, and sour cream. FOG poured down kitchen drains accumulates inside sewer pipes.

What is the specification of grease?

The softer the grease, the lower the number. Grease for bearings are typically NLGI 1, 2 or 3….Consistency.

NLGI number ASTM worked penetration (10–1 mm) Appearance at room temperature
0 355–385 semi-fluid
1 310–340 very soft
2 265–295 soft
3 220–250 medium hard

What is the classification of Grease for bearings?

It is classified according to a scale developed by the NLGI (National Lubricating Grease Institute). The softer the grease, the lower the number. Grease for bearings are typically NLGI 1, 2 or 3. The test measures how deep a cone falls into a grease sample in tenths of mm. Comprehends the suitable working range of the grease.

What is a Grade 1 grease used for?

Common greases are in the range 1 through 3. Those with a NLGI No. of 000 to 1 are used in low viscosity applications. Examples include enclosed gear drives operating at low speeds and open gearing. Grades 0, 1 and 2 are used in highly loaded gearing. Grades 1 through 4 are often used in rolling contact bearings.
